

NEW DELHI:
Just months after joining forces with leading payment solutions provider Paytm to expand into India, leading global video game commerce company Xsolla has now announced a partnership with multinational mobile payments and marketing solutions provider Alipay to further strengthen its outreach across Asia while bringing in new games to the huge market. During its quarterly release week, Xsolla also introduced new solutions and features for Xsolla Web Shop, such as enabling developers manage player promotions while customizing their marketing efforts through an updated Web Shop launching this week.
Xsolla is partnering with multiple vendors on three additional solutions to offer developers every opportunity to expand across various countries. The global video game commerce company has further created new features and updates to its NFT solution offering, removing the barriers to Web 3.0 for users, allowing them to sell, store, mint, and deliver NFTs to users’ wallets within one interface integrated with other Xsolla solutions.
“Xsolla is committed to providing best-in-class services and support for mobile game developers worldwide to help them reach more players in more geographies,” said Chris Hewish, President of Xsolla. “As the mobile gaming industry evolves, we are staying ahead of the curve by offering unique features to our mobile solution to help our partners connect directly with their players.”
